+/*
+ * rmixl_pcie_lnkcfg_4xx - link configs for XLS4xx and XLS6xx
+ *	use IO_AD[11] and IO_AD[10], observable in 
+ *	Bits[21:20] of the GPIO Reset Configuration register
+ */
+static void
+rmixl_pcie_lnkcfg_4xx(rmixl_pcie_lnktab_t *ltp, uint32_t grcr)
+{
+	u_int index;
+	static const rmixl_pcie_lnkcfg_t lnktab_4xx[4][4] = {
+		{{ LCFG_EP, 4}, {LCFG_NO, 0}, {LCFG_NO, 0}, {LCFG_NO, 0}},
+		{{ LCFG_RC, 4}, {LCFG_NO, 0}, {LCFG_NO, 0}, {LCFG_NO, 0}},
+		{{ LCFG_EP, 1}, {LCFG_RC, 1}, {LCFG_RC, 1}, {LCFG_RC, 1}},
+		{{ LCFG_RC, 1}, {LCFG_RC, 1}, {LCFG_RC, 1}, {LCFG_RC, 1}},
+	};
+	static const char *lnkstr_4xx[4] = {
+		"EP 1x4",
+		"RC 1x4",
+		"EP 1x1, RC 4x1",
+		"RC 4x1"
+	};
+	index = (grcr >> 20) & 3;
+	ltp->ncfgs = 4;
+	ltp->cfg = lnktab_4xx[index];
+	ltp->str = lnkstr_4xx[index];
+}
+
+/*
+ * rmixl_pcie_lnkcfg_408Lite - link configs for XLS408Lite and XLS04A
+ *	use IO_AD[11] and IO_AD[10], observable in 
+ *	Bits[21:20] of the GPIO Reset Configuration register
+ */
+static void
+rmixl_pcie_lnkcfg_408Lite(rmixl_pcie_lnktab_t *ltp, uint32_t grcr)
+{
+	u_int index;
+	static const rmixl_pcie_lnkcfg_t lnktab_408Lite[4][2] = {
+		{{ LCFG_EP, 4}, {LCFG_NO, 0}},
+		{{ LCFG_RC, 4}, {LCFG_NO, 0}},
+		{{ LCFG_EP, 1}, {LCFG_RC, 1}},
+		{{ LCFG_RC, 1}, {LCFG_RC, 1}},
+	};
+	static const char *lnkstr_408Lite[4] = {
+		"EP 1x4",
+		"RC 1x4",
+		"EP 1x1, RC 1x1",
+		"RC 2x1"
+	};
+
+	index = (grcr >> 20) & 3;
+	ltp->ncfgs = 2;
+	ltp->cfg = lnktab_408Lite[index];
+	ltp->str = lnkstr_408Lite[index];
+}
+
+/*
+ * rmixl_pcie_lnkcfg_2xx - link configs for XLS2xx
+ *	use IO_AD[10], observable in Bit[20] of the
+ *	GPIO Reset Configuration register
+ */
+static void
+rmixl_pcie_lnkcfg_2xx(rmixl_pcie_lnktab_t *ltp, uint32_t grcr)
+{
+	u_int index;
+	static const rmixl_pcie_lnkcfg_t lnktab_2xx[2][4] = {
+		{{ LCFG_EP, 1}, {LCFG_RC, 1}, {LCFG_RC, 1}, {LCFG_RC, 1}},
+		{{ LCFG_RC, 1}, {LCFG_RC, 1}, {LCFG_RC, 1}, {LCFG_RC, 1}}
+	};
+	static const char *lnkstr_2xx[2] = {
+		"EP 1x1, RC 3x1",
+		"RC 4x1",
+	};
+
+	index = (grcr >> 20) & 1;
+	ltp->ncfgs = 4;
+	ltp->cfg = lnktab_2xx[index];
+	ltp->str = lnkstr_2xx[index];
+}
+
+/*
+ * rmixl_pcie_lnkcfg_1xx - link configs for XLS1xx
+ *	use IO_AD[10], observable in Bit[20] of the
+ *	GPIO Reset Configuration register
+ */
+static void
+rmixl_pcie_lnkcfg_1xx(rmixl_pcie_lnktab_t *ltp, uint32_t grcr)
+{
+	u_int index;
+	static const rmixl_pcie_lnkcfg_t lnktab_1xx[2][2] = {
+		{{ LCFG_EP, 1}, {LCFG_RC, 1}},
+		{{ LCFG_RC, 1}, {LCFG_RC, 1}}
+	};
+	static const char *lnkstr_1xx[2] = {
+		"EP 1x1, RC 1x1",
+		"RC 2x1",
+	};
+
+	index = (grcr >> 20) & 1;
+	ltp->ncfgs = 2;
+	ltp->cfg = lnktab_1xx[index];
+	ltp->str = lnkstr_1xx[index];
+}
+
+/*
+ * rmixl_pcie_lnkcfg - determine PCI Express Link Configuration
+ */
+static void
+rmixl_pcie_lnkcfg(struct rmixl_pcie_softc *sc)
+{
+	uint32_t r;
+
+	/* read GPIO Reset Configuration register */
+	r = RMIXL_IOREG_READ(RMIXL_IO_DEV_GPIO + RMIXL_GPIO_RESET_CFG);
+	DPRINTF(("%s: GPIO RCR %#x\n", __func__, r));
+
+	switch (MIPS_PRID_IMPL(cpu_id)) {
+	case MIPS_XLS104:
+	case MIPS_XLS108:
+		rmixl_pcie_lnkcfg_1xx(&sc->sc_pcie_lnktab, r);
+		break;
+	case MIPS_XLS204:
+	case MIPS_XLS208:
+		rmixl_pcie_lnkcfg_2xx(&sc->sc_pcie_lnktab, r);
+		break;
+	case MIPS_XLS404LITE:
+	case MIPS_XLS408LITE:
+		rmixl_pcie_lnkcfg_408Lite(&sc->sc_pcie_lnktab, r);
+		break;
+	case MIPS_XLS404:
+	case MIPS_XLS408:
+	case MIPS_XLS416:
+	case MIPS_XLS608: 
+	case MIPS_XLS616:
+		/* 6xx uses same table as 4xx */
+		rmixl_pcie_lnkcfg_4xx(&sc->sc_pcie_lnktab, r);
+		break;
+	default:
+		panic("%s: unknown RMI PRID IMPL", __func__);
+	}
+
+	aprint_normal("%s: link config %s\n",
+		device_xname(sc->sc_dev), sc->sc_pcie_lnktab.str);
+}

+static void
+rmixl_pcie_errata(struct rmixl_pcie_softc *sc)
+{
+	u_int rev;
+	u_int lanes;
+	bool e391 = false;
+
+	/*
+	 * 3.9.1 PCIe Link-0 Registers Reset to Incorrect Values
+	 * check if it allies to this CPU implementation and revision
+	 */
+	rev = MIPS_PRID_REV(cpu_id);
+	switch (MIPS_PRID_IMPL(cpu_id)) {
+	case MIPS_XLS104:
+	case MIPS_XLS108:
+		break;
+	case MIPS_XLS204:
+	case MIPS_XLS208:
+		/* stepping A0 is affected */
+		if (rev == 0)
+			e391 = true;
+		break;
+	case MIPS_XLS404LITE:
+	case MIPS_XLS408LITE:
+		break;
+	case MIPS_XLS404:
+	case MIPS_XLS408:
+	case MIPS_XLS416:
+		/* steppings A0 and A1 are affected */
+		if ((rev == 0) || (rev == 1))
+			e391 = true;
+		break;
+	case MIPS_XLS608: 
+	case MIPS_XLS616:
+		break;
+	default:
+		panic("unknown RMI PRID IMPL");
+        }
+
+	/*
+	 * for XLS we only need to check entry #0
+	 * this may need to change for later XL family chips
+	 */
+	lanes = sc->sc_pcie_lnktab.cfg[0].lanes;
+
+	if ((e391 != false) && ((lanes == 2) || (lanes == 4))) {
+		/*
+		 * attempt work around for errata 3.9.1
+		 * "PCIe Link-0 Registers Reset to Incorrect Values"
+		 * the registers are write-once: if the firmware already wrote,
+		 * then our writes are ignored;  hope they did it right.
+		 */
+		uint32_t queuectrl;
+		uint32_t bufdepth;
+#ifdef DIAGNOSTIC
+		uint32_t r;
+#endif
+
+		aprint_normal("%s: attempt work around for errata 3.9.1",
+			device_xname(sc->sc_dev));
+		if (lanes == 4) {
+			queuectrl = 0x00018074;
+			bufdepth  = 0x001901D1;
+		} else {
+			queuectrl = 0x00018036;
+			bufdepth  = 0x001900D9;
+		}
+
+		RMIXL_IOREG_WRITE(RMIXL_IO_DEV_PCIE_BE +
+			RMIXL_VC0_POSTED_RX_QUEUE_CTRL, queuectrl);
+		RMIXL_IOREG_WRITE(RMIXL_IO_DEV_PCIE_BE +
+			RMIXL_VC0_POSTED_BUFFER_DEPTH, bufdepth);
+
+#ifdef DIAGNOSTIC
+		r = RMIXL_IOREG_READ(RMIXL_IO_DEV_PCIE_BE +
+			RMIXL_VC0_POSTED_RX_QUEUE_CTRL);
+		printf("\nVC0_POSTED_RX_QUEUE_CTRL %#x\n", r);
+
+		r = RMIXL_IOREG_READ(RMIXL_IO_DEV_PCIE_BE +
+			RMIXL_VC0_POSTED_BUFFER_DEPTH);
+		printf("VC0_POSTED_BUFFER_DEPTH %#x\n", r);
+#endif
+	}
+}

+/*
+ * XLS pci tag is a 40 bit address composed thusly:
+ *	39:25   (reserved)
+ *	24      Swap (0=little, 1=big endian)
+ *	23:16   Bus number
+ *	15:11   Device number
+ *	10:8    Function number
+ *	0:7     Register number
+ */
+pcitag_t
+rmixl_pcie_make_tag(void *v, int b, int d, int f)
+{
+	return ((b << 16) | (d << 11) | (f << 8));
+}
+
+void
+rmixl_pcie_decompose_tag(void *v, pcitag_t tag, int *bp, int *dp, int *fp)
+{
+	if (bp != NULL)
+		*bp = (tag >> 16) & 0xff;
+	if (dp != NULL)
+		*dp = (tag >> 11) & 0x1f;
+	if (fp != NULL)
+		*fp = (tag >> 8) & 0x7;
+}
